T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of wrenches, in particular to a wrench facilitating engagement and disengagement and a method for operating the wrench. BACKGROUND
[0002] A wrench is a tool for turning a screw, nut or a bolt, which is widely used in the field of disassembling and assembling connection components.
[0003] After a certain angle is turned, the related wrench needs to be disengaged from the connection component, and then returned to the position before the turning, and engaged with the connection component, so as to facilitate the next turning of the wrench. However, the operation of engagement and disengagement is complicated. In order to solve the above problem, the related electric wrench facilitating engagement and disengagement has the advantage of simple operation of engagement and disengagement. However, the related electric wrench facilitating engagement and disengagement includes mechanical structure and electrical structure, which is prone to high failure rate, thereby resulting in low reliability. [0043] Embodiment 1
[0044] In combination with the drawings, Figures 1-4 The embodiment provides a wrench facilitating clutching, comprising:
[0045] a handle 1;
[0046] a driving sleeve 2 movably sleeved outside the handle 1;
[0047] a rotating sleeve 3 connected with the handle 1;
[0048] a screwing part 4 sleeved in the rotating sleeve 3, the screwing part 4 being provided with a plurality of fixing holes 41;
[0049] a first elastic member 5 located in the handle 1, one end of the first elastic member 5 being in contact with the handle 1;
[0050] The locking pin 6 is connected with the actuating sleeve 2, one end of the locking pin 6 is in contact with the other end of the first elastic member 5, and the other end of the locking pin 6 is detachably matched with the fixed hole 41.
[0051] Specifically, during disengagement, the actuating sleeve 2 is moved away from the twisting part 4, the actuating sleeve 2 drives the locking pin 6 to move away from the twisting part 4, and the first elastic member 5 is compressed until the locking pin 6 is separated from the fixed hole 41; during engagement, the handle 1 is first rotated so that the handle 1, the actuating sleeve 2, the rotating sleeve 3, the locking pin 6 and the first elastic member 5 are all rotated around the twisting part 4, and then the actuating sleeve 2 is released, the first elastic member 5 is reset, the first elastic member 5 drives the locking pin 6 to move towards the twisting part 4, and the position of the locking pin 6 is fine-tuned through the handle 1 until the locking pin 6 is engaged with the fixed hole 41; in summary, the wrench with easy disengagement is always in engagement with the related connecting members such as bolts, screws and square hole fasteners during the disengagement and engagement operations, so that the wrench with easy disengagement has a simple disengagement and engagement operation mode, and the wrench with easy disengagement is a pure mechanical structure without any electrical structure, which is beneficial to reduce the failure rate of the wrench with easy disengagement and thus improve the reliability of the wrench with easy disengagement.
[0052] The handle 1 is used to drive the actuating sleeve 2, the rotating sleeve 3, the locking pin 6 and the first elastic member 5 to rotate around the twisting part 4; the actuating sleeve 2 is used to drive the locking pin 6 to move along the handle 1; the rotating sleeve 3 facilitates the relative rotation between the handle 1 and the twisting part 4; the twisting part 4 is used to engage with the related connecting members such as bolts, screws and square hole fasteners, so that the wrench with easy disengagement is used to disassemble and assemble the related connecting members such as bolts, screws and square hole fasteners; the fixed hole 41 is supported by the twisting part 4 and is used to be separated from or engaged with the locking pin 6, so as to facilitate the disengagement and engagement; the first elastic member 5 is used to elastically connect the locking pin 6 and the handle 1, and the material of the first elastic member 5 can be carbon spring steel or low-manganese spring steel.
[0053] Further, the connecting pin 7 is also included, one end of the connecting pin 7 is connected with the locking pin 6, and the other end of the connecting pin 7 is connected with the actuating sleeve 2.
[0054] Specifically, the connecting pin 7 is used to connect the actuating sleeve 2 and the locking pin 6, so as to drive the actuating sleeve 2 to move the locking pin 6, and the connecting pin 7 can be a cylindrical pin or a conical pin.
[0055] Further, the limiting groove 11 is arranged on the handle 1, and the connecting pin 7 is located in the limiting groove 11.
[0056] Specifically, the limiting groove 11 is used to limit the connecting pin 7, so as to limit the locking pin 6 and prevent the locking pin 6 from moving too far along the axial direction of the handle 1.
[0057] Further, the twisting part 4 comprises:
[0058] The square tenon shaft 42;
[0059] The square tenon body 43 connected with the square tenon shaft 42;
[0060] The square tenon shaft 42 is sleeved in the rotating sleeve 3, and the plurality of fixing holes 41 are arranged on the square tenon shaft 42.
[0061] Specifically, the square tenon shaft 42 is used for bearing the square tenon body 43; and the square tenon body 43 is used for cooperating with the square hole fastener and other related connecting members, so that the wrench for facilitating the separation and reunion is used to realize the disassembly and assembly of the square hole fastener and other related connecting members.
[0062] Further, the screwing part 4 further comprises:
[0063] The pressing shaft 44 movably arranged in the square tenon shaft 42 and the square tenon body 43;
[0064] The second elastic member 45, one end of the second elastic member 45 is in contact with the pressing shaft 44, and the other end of the second elastic member 45 is in contact with the square tenon shaft 42;
[0065] The stepped groove 46 arranged on the pressing shaft 44;
[0066] The spherical body 47 movably arranged in the square tenon body 43 and the stepped groove 46.
[0067] Specifically, when the wrench for facilitating the separation and reunion needs to be separated from the square hole fastener and other related connecting members, the pressing shaft 44 is pressed towards the second elastic member 45, the second elastic member 45 is compressed, the spherical body 47 is separated from the square hole fastener and other related connecting members, and at the same time, the spherical body 47 is matched with the groove with a larger depth in the stepped groove 46 to complete the separation; when the wrench for facilitating the separation and reunion needs to be matched with the square hole fastener and other related connecting members, the pressing shaft 44 is released, the second elastic member 45 is reset, the spherical body 47 is matched with the groove with a smaller depth in the stepped groove 46, and at the same time, the spherical body 47 is matched with the square hole fastener and other related connecting members to complete the matching.
[0068] The material of the second elastic member 45 can be carbon spring steel, low-manganese spring steel, etc.; the stepped groove 46 comprises two grooves with different depths, and the groove with a larger depth is located between the second elastic member 45 and the groove with a smaller depth; the spherical body 47 is used for matching with the square hole fastener and other related connecting members, so as to increase the connection firmness between the wrench for facilitating the separation and reunion and the square hole fastener and other related connecting members, and the material of the spherical body 47 can be chromium stainless steel, chromium-nickel stainless steel, etc.
[0069] Further, the square tenon body 43 is provided with the blocking part 48 matched with the spherical body 47.
[0070] Specifically, the blocking part 48 is used for preventing the spherical body 47 from being separated from the square tenon body 43.
[0071] Further, the wrench further comprises a stop ring 8 sleeved on the twisting part 4, and the stop ring 8 cooperates with the rotating sleeve 3.
[0072] Specifically, the stop ring 8 is used to prevent the twisting part 4 and the rotating sleeve 3 from moving axially relative to each other.
[0073] Further, the wrench further comprises:
[0074] a limiting body 12 connected to an end of the handle 1 away from the rotating sleeve 3;
[0075] a limiting cavity 21 arranged on the pushing sleeve 2;
[0076] The limiting body 12 cooperates with the limiting cavity 21.
[0077] Specifically, the cooperation between the limiting body 12 and the limiting cavity 21 prevents the pushing sleeve 2 from moving too far along the axial direction of the handle 1, thereby preventing the locking pin 6 from moving too far along the axial direction of the handle 1.
[0078] Further, the handle 1 and the rotating sleeve 3 are connected in a threaded manner.
[0079] Specifically, the threaded connection facilitates detachable connection between the handle 1 and the rotating sleeve 3.
